Is a Same-Day Visit Right for You?

A same-day visit is a good fit when you have:

  • A cold, flu, sore throat, or sinus symptoms
  • A suspected UTI, rash, or minor skin infection
  • Pink eye, seasonal allergies, or a mild fever
  • A minor injury that doesn't need the emergency room

What to Expect

Same-day care covers many common illnesses, but not everything can be treated remotely. If your symptoms need an in-person exam, imaging, or emergency care, Dr. Harding will tell you directly and help you get to the right place.

This service is for non-life-threatening concerns. Chest pain, difficulty breathing, severe bleeding, or signs of a stroke are emergencies — call 911.

When should I go to the ER instead?

For chest pain, trouble breathing, severe injury, or any life-threatening symptom, call 911 or go to the nearest ER. A same-day visit is for non-emergencies.
